So I got a question about the power jack on the back of the Acer Aspires, More likely one of the older models. Now the jack on the back for the DC plug is loose, Meaning the black light will flick on and off, And sometimes the battery wont even charge. The question is what will a inexpensive fix on that. I was told that Acer uses dual layer boards so you cant just replace the jack, You would have to replace the whole motherboard.


Any insight on this will be helpful!

You should be able to replace the jack, dual layer or non dual layer, ive done it multiple times before i finally just hardwired my transformer to my laptop(only use it for gps anyhow, so its connected to an inverter 99% of the time anyhow). Id recommend putting it on a pigtail though, so it doesnt pull the mobo apart if you knock the plug in too hard, or in my case, its an L shaped plug that pushes on the jack when u sit laptop down.
